Firstly, consider the materials you want to use for your name plate. Wood, metal, acrylic, and ceramic are popular choices, each offering a unique look and feel. For a rustic charm, wooden name plates can be engraved with your name or even a meaningful quote. On the other hand, a sleek metal plate can give a modern and sophisticated touch. Next, think about the design elements. You can choose from minimalist designs with simple typography to more elaborate styles featuring intricate patterns. For instance, if you love nature, you could incorporate floral motifs or leafy designs around your name. If you're a fan of modern art, geometric shapes or abstract patterns might be more appealing. Color also plays a crucial role in name plate design. Neutral colors like white, black, or gray can provide a classy look, while vibrant colors like red, blue, or green can make your name plate stand out. You might also consider using colors that match your apartment's interior to create a cohesive look. Don't forget about the placement of your name plate! Whether it's mounted on the door, displayed on a wall, or placed on a table, the location can impact its visibility and the overall impression it creates. Ensure that it's easily readable from a distance, and consider incorporating lighting elements to highlight it, especially if you have a unique design. For those who enjoy a personal touch, consider adding your favorite symbols or images that represent your hobbies or interests. For example, if you love music, you might incorporate musical notes into your design, or if you're a book lover, a small book graphic could add a charming touch. Lastly, DIY name plates can be a fun project! Gather some crafting materials and let your creativity flow. You can paint, stencil, or even decoupage to create a one-of-a-kind name plate that truly represents you. Not only will this save money, but it will also add a personal touch that store-bought items can't match. FAQ
Q: Can I use a name plate for a rental apartment?A: Absolutely! A name plate is a great way to personalize your rental space without making permanent changes.
Q: What materials are best for outdoor name plates?A: For outdoor use, consider durable materials like metal or weather-resistant acrylic to withstand the elements.
Q: How can I make a DIY name plate?A: You can use wood or acrylic, paint it, and add your name using stencils or hand lettering for a personal touch.
